CT scan in a 36-year-old woman with severe right hypochondriacal pain. The gallbladder wall is thickened, with a suggestion of the triple wall sign. There is a streak of pericholecystic fluid at the inferior aspect of the gallbladder. An ultrasound for the Murphy sign was negative. No gallstones were seen.

What are the imaging findings of acute cholecystitis in CT abdomen? The most common findings on CT are: gallstones ; wall thickening (>3 mm) pericholecystic fluid; inflammation in the pericholecystic fat
